Diastolic pressure is the force exerted by the blood on the walls of arteries as it flows through these blood vessels between heartbeats.
Causes of isolated diastolic blood pressure
1.primary IDH:
IDH caused by
primary hypertension, the underlying reason for the arteriolar narrowing is poorly understood. Unusually high levels of certain substances that raise blood pressure, such as
angiotensin, or inappropriate contraction of tiny muscles in the arteriole walls are two possible reasons. Genetic factors may also contribute.
2 . endocrine causes :
An underactive thyroid, or
hypothyroidism, is one of the more common secondary causes of IDH. As in primary hypertension, the elevated diastolic pressure is the result of excessive arteriolar narrowing. Causes elevation of diastolic blood pressure. If not corrected thyroid problem blood pressure not respond to the medicine.
3 . renal problems :
Most diseases that damage the kidney can lead to IDH by reducing the ability of the kidneys to remove fluids from the body or by increasing the production of angiotensin.
Renovascular hypertension, due to narrowing of the main artery leading to the kidneys, is another possible cause of IDH.if not correct the renal problem difficult
4 .
obstructive sleep apnea :IDH due to excessive arteriolar narrowing and decreased fluid excretion by kidney. Chronic excessive alcohol consumption can also lead to IDH.
